Engagement rings are a symbol of love and commitment, so it is important to select a stone that will embody the sentiment of your special bond. There are a variety of stones that can be used to create a beautiful and timeless engagement ring.
Diamonds are the most popular choice for engagement rings due to their hardiness, sparkle, and rarity. Diamonds come in many shapes and sizes, so you can find the perfect diamond to fit your budget and style. Diamonds also come in various colors, including yellow, pink, and blue.
Sapphires are another popular choice for engagement rings. These gemstones are available in a range of beautiful colors, from deep blue to pastel pink. Sapphires are known for their durability and brilliance, making them an excellent choice for a long-lasting engagement ring.

FAQ 5: What is the 4 Cs in diamonds?
Answer: The 4 Cs in diamonds stand for Cut, Color, Clarity, and Carat weight. These are the factors that determine the quality and value of a diamond.
